- 3300 XL 11 mm Proximity Transducer System
The 3300 XL 11 mm Proximity Transducer System has a 3.94 V/mm (100 mV/mil) output for non-contacting vibration and displacement measurements on fluid film bearing machines. The large 11 mm tip enables this transducer system to have a longer linear range compared to our standard 3300 XL 8 mm Transducer System.
The 3300 XL 11 mm Proximitor Sensor is designed to replace the 7200-series 11 mm and 14 mm Transducer Systems. When upgrading from the 7200-series system to the 3300 XL 11 mm system, every component must be replaced with 3300 XL 11 mm components. In addition, the monitoring system must be updated. If using a 3500 Monitoring System, an updated version of the configuration software that lists the 3300 XL 11 mm Transducer System as a compatible option is required.

The 3300 XL 11 mm probe comes in varying probe case configurations, including armored and unarmored ½-20, 5⁄8 -18, M14 X 1.5 and M16 X 1.5 probe threads. The reverse mount 3300 XL 11 mm probe comes standard with either 3⁄8-24 or M10 X 1 threads. All components of the transducer system have gold-plated brass ClickLoc connectors. ClickLoc connectors lock into place, preventing the connection from becoming loose.
This probe is suitable for heavy-duty rotating machinery requiring large axial displacements or specific measurement types:
Axial (Thrust) Position: Monitors the longitudinal movement of large rotors in steam turbines and gas turbines.
Differential Expansion: Measures the relative expansion between the steam turbine rotor and its casing (ramp differential expansion).
Reciprocating Compressors: Used to monitor piston rod drop or position to track pressure belt wear.
Tachometers and Speed Gauges: Provides high-precision speed measurement and keyer phase reference signals.
Large Shaft Monitoring: Suitable for machinery with large shaft diameters, where the sensing range or depth of an 8 mm probe may be insufficient.
